It is 5:40am and a boat is pumping totes into the receiving bay. The grader is calling sizes over the belt noise. A supervisor is writing vessel, species, grade and tote weight onto a clipboard that will be soaked before anyone types it. Inside, the fillet line is already running yesterday's landing, and by the time that clipboard reaches the office the plant has turned that fish into three retail packs, a food service block and a bin of frames bound for the meal plant. Nobody can now say with confidence which trip the five pound packs came from.

Buying software for this is hard because the thing you need built is invisible in a demo. Any vendor can show you a work order screen. What you are actually buying is a genealogy that survives heading, gutting, filleting, skinning, freezing and glazing, on hardware that has to work wet, offline, at speed, on a dock where the network drops. None of that photographs well, so plants keep hiring firms who show a beautiful dashboard and then discover in month four that byproduct streams do not balance.

What a seafood processing software company actually does

The build screens are a small fraction of the engagement. The rest is a data model and a lot of hardware.

A landing record carries vessel, trip, species, gear, catch area, grade and the catch documentation attached as evidence, and becomes one or more raw lots. Production orders consume raw lots and emit output lots at each conversion with actual weighed quantities, so yield is derived rather than typed. Byproducts are modelled as outputs with value, not as loss, which is the point where naive models start losing mass. Around that spine sit the parts that make it usable: scale and grader integration so weights are read rather than keyed, offline capture on the receiving dock with sync when signal returns, a settlement engine that prices each landing by grade with the deductions each vessel agreement specifies and produces a statement the captain will actually accept, a document vault that chases missing health and catch certificates before the container ships, and a trace query that runs both directions in seconds. Add species changeover enforcement on shared lines, because a sequencing constraint is not something a product-level field can express, and glaze pickup as a measured event rather than a percentage typed into a spreadsheet in 2019.

Two line items disappear from most quotes.

Hardware on the wet side. Scale, grader and portioner integration is priced by agencies as an API task and is not one. It is protocol work against specific manufacturers, on equipment in a wash-down environment, with a dock that loses connectivity, which means local capture and conflict-safe sync rather than a form that posts. Ask for the manufacturers and protocols by name in the quote. A vendor who writes scale integration as a single line has not stood on a receiving floor.

Trading partner onboarding. Each grocery EDI partner is weeks of its own, and the quote usually prices one. Your third and fourth buyer will each want their own mapping, their own test cycle and their own timing, and the same is true of the claim pack format each retailer asks for. Get the count of partners named in the statement of work with a unit price for the next one, because you will add one within a year.

Signals you have found the right partner

  • They ask about byproduct before you mention it. Frames, collars, roe and meal stock are the tell. A model that ignores them stops balancing the moment yield reporting turns on.
  • They treat glaze as measured, not constant. Sample weights before and after the dip, a running actual by SKU and shift, and a declared net weight that comes from the measurement rather than a standing figure.
  • They ask how species changeovers are recorded on shared lines, and propose blocking or forcing a signed cleandown in the schedule rather than trusting the line lead's memory.
  • They ask what happens when the dock network drops, and answer with local capture and sync rather than a spinner.
  • They want settlement configurable per vessel agreement, because every captain deal is slightly different and you will add more.
  • They ask which market names you use and whether any of your species fall under import monitoring, rather than treating species as a text field.
  • They scope release one to one species family, one plant and your top SKUs by revenue, instead of promising the whole plant at once.

Red flags

  • Yield is a number someone types in. If yield is entered rather than derived from weighed outputs at each station, you will never learn which vessel is actually profitable.
  • They propose replacing your grading and line software. If you run a Marel floor, Innova already earns its money on line performance. Duplicating it is expensive vanity.
  • Traceability is described as a report. Trace is a query over a genealogy. A report generated from a flat table cannot answer the reverse direction on recall day.
  • No question about certification claims. If you carry a chain of custody claim your customers audit, certified and uncertified material must be provably separated at every step, and that is a design constraint, not a checkbox.
  • The quote has no hardware line. Scales, graders, printers and label applicators are where these projects slip, and a quote without them is not the real number.

Questions to ask on the first call

  1. Draw the data model on the whiteboard now. Where do frames and roe go, and how does mass balance when they do?
  2. Which scale and grader manufacturers have you integrated, on which protocol, and did you do it in a wash-down environment?
  3. The receiving dock loses signal for forty minutes during a landing. What does the supervisor see, and what happens when the connection returns?
  4. How do you measure glaze pickup, and what does the system do when actual drifts a point off standard on the night shift?
  5. Certified and uncertified material are scheduled back to back on the same fillet line. What does your system do?
  6. Show me a reverse trace: from a case code on a customer complaint back to vessel, trip and catch area, and tell me how long it takes.
  7. How is settlement configured for a vessel with a grade price table, a trip advance, ice and fuel deductions, and how do we add the next agreement without a code change?
  8. What is your plan for catch and health certificates arriving as scans in twenty layouts, and what happens when the extracted species does not match the purchase order?
  9. How many EDI partners are in this price, and what does the next one cost?

A simple way to decide

Buy a paid discovery phase before you buy a build. Four to six weeks, ending with a written specification you own: the lot genealogy model including byproduct, the conversion steps and where weights are captured, the hardware list by manufacturer, the settlement rules per vessel agreement, and a phased release plan with release one narrow enough to run a real season on. Take that document to two other firms. The quotes will finally be comparable, because for the first time everyone is pricing the same system.

How do I tell whether a developer has actually built for a fish plant?

Ask them to draw the data model before you sign anything. If they draw products and orders, they have built an online store. If they draw landing, raw lot, production order, output lot and pack lot, then immediately ask how you handle byproduct streams, they have done this before. Byproduct is the tell, because frames and roe are exactly where a naive model quietly loses mass and yield stops balancing.

Is Aptean or Marel Innova enough instead of a custom build?

Often yes. Innova is genuinely strong on grading, batching and portioning if you run a Marel floor, and duplicating it is wasted money. Aptean handles catch weight and lot traceability as a general food system. The gap in both is the commercial half: vessel settlement with per grade pricing and deductions, catch documentation, glaze as a measured value, and margin on a customer program after freight and cold storage.

Why does scale and grader integration cost more than vendors quote?

Because it is protocol work against named manufacturers rather than a web API call, done on equipment in a wash-down environment, on a dock that loses connectivity mid landing. That forces local capture with conflict-safe sync instead of a form that simply posts. When a quote carries scale integration as one undifferentiated line item, the vendor has not worked on a receiving floor and the number will move.

When should we not build custom seafood software?

Do not build if you are a cold pack operation repacking already graded frozen blocks, because your traceability is a purchase order and a case label. Do not build if all your fish comes from two suppliers on fixed contracts with no settlement math. Do not build if your only real pain is line performance on a floor already running Innova. Build when settlement, certification claims and shared-line species handling stack up together.

Is customizing Odoo cheaper than building an ERP from scratch?

Usually yes in year one, and often no by year three if your workflows sit far from Odoo's assumptions. Odoo's published pricing starts around $25 per user per month and the Community edition is free, but heavy customization means every version upgrade can break your modules and needs paid rework. If you expect to rewrite more than about a third of the core flows, a scratch build with clean ownership tends to cost less over the life of the system.

Is SAP overkill for a mid-sized company?

For most companies under about 500 employees, yes. SAP S/4HANA is built for multi-entity, multi-country enterprises with implementations measured in years and seven figures, while SAP Business One, the mid-market product, still forces your processes into its mold. If your competitive edge lives in how you operate, a custom ERP scoped to your actual workflows ships faster and costs a fraction of an SAP program.

Does it matter which tech stack the agency wants to use?

Yes, but not in the way most buyers expect: the goal is boring, popular technology such as React, Node.js or Python, and PostgreSQL, because any future team can maintain it and hiring a replacement developer takes days, not months. The red flag is an agency-proprietary framework or an unusual language, which welds you to that one vendor no matter what your contract says about code ownership. A useful test: could you find three freelancers fluent in this stack within a week? If not, push back.

Will an app built for 10 users survive growing to 500?

Yes, if it is built on standard cloud infrastructure with a sound data model, because moving from 10 to 500 users is a hosting configuration change, not a rebuild. The scaling decisions that actually hurt are made early and invisibly: how the database is structured, how accounts and permissions are modeled, and whether background work is queued properly. Ask your agency how the system would handle ten times the load; the right answer is boring and specific, and a promise to cross that bridge later means you will pay for the bridge twice.
